Nutrient Advisors Salary

As of April 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Nutrient Advisors in the United States is $75,703.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$36. Salaries at Nutrient Advisors typically range from $66,582 to $85,613 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

About Nutrient Advisors
Nutrient Advisors is a pioneer in these service areas and has established itself as the elite compliance record keeping and manure management service across the Midwest. Nutrient Advisors services are set apart because our focus is your bottom line. Compliance is imperative but we take your operation to a higher level when we use the same data, compiled for compliance, to help you make more profit

What Is the Cost of Living Near Omaha?

Understanding the cost of living near Omaha is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Nutrient Advisors.
Omaha's Cost of Living Index is approximately 90.2 (9.8% less expensive than US average; 0.8% less than NE average). Largest NE city (Warren Buffett), affordable housing. Metro Transit. When planning your budget based on a salary from Nutrient Advisors,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$950 - $1,400+ A significant portion of Nutrient Advisors sal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$130 - $220 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$55 (Metro Transit mon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$390 - $570 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$360 - $680+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$370 - $690+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,255 - $3,565+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
